## Fix audio drift in Hallwright guide app

Fixes stuttering playback reported by visitors at the Verrow Gallery exhibit. Root cause: buffer underruns on older devices when switching tracks near beacons. Support team: tell users to update; no settings changes needed on their end. This PR enlarges the prefetch buffer and adds a beacon debounce. The tuned values are listed here.

tuning table, fajop-hafog:
WEIGHTS = {
    "soriel": 277,
    "belael": 101,
}

## Getting into the temporary site (Harwick Annexe)

While the main Dovetree building is being renovated, night shift works out of the Harwick Annexe across the courtyard. Heads up: the annexe has no card readers yet, so your usual badge won't do anything at the door. Use the side entrance by the bike racks — the front door is alarmed after 22:00. The keypad is stiff, so press firmly. The night access code is below.

turnstile pass: bdg-YEOZLM-79341408

Runbook — Thumbnail Generation Queue (Quillhaven Media)

For security review: the queue workers run in an isolated namespace with read-only source buckets and write access limited to the derived-assets store. Image decoding happens in a sandboxed subprocess with a 10-second kill timer. To audit a specific worker deployment, match it against the build token recorded below.

session token of hahop-yahif = htk31_138eb45c7d40b38b91415eca52da01d

## Authentication

The Pellwick profile store is sharded by user ID modulo 16. Each shard enforces its own auth; tokens minted for shard 3 won't work on shard 9. Support reads go through the Hallgate proxy, which handles routing. The proxy itself authenticates to shards with the key below.

API key for taduf-yahif: qvz11-nMDtAWg6H2u

Leadership Review Briefing — FY Headcount Plan

For the incoming director: next year's plan holds total headcount broadly flat at current levels. Growth is concentrated in the Arbeth service desk and the Quayle engineering pod; attrition in back-office roles will not be backfilled. Contractor spend reduces by roughly a fifth. Regional allocations were signed off last month. The rationale behind these choices is captured in the confidential note below.

management briefing: Headcount on the Belix team goes from 60 to 93 by the end of November. Gross margin on Belix came in at 23 percent against a plan of 47 percent.